Pre-Qualification for prospective clients

Just a brief blog about real estate agents and what to ask clients to know if it is even worth sending to the banker/broker. At the end of this blog i will post a link for a questionnaire you can send to clients to kind of see where they stand in qualifying for a home. Now although some clients contact agents knowing they do not qualify and they would like to know what to do to qualify in the future is 100% part of your mortgage brokers job. However, too many times I have had real estate sending me bad leads far more than good ones, and its not even about getting bad leads. Just being excited over getting new leads in general is a good feeling but when most of them coming are bad and you don't know until you have dedicated a few hours or days to pre qualifying that client only to deny their loan, at the very least becomes frustrating. Now i am not asking realtors to do their mortgage partners job but a little mutual help is appreciated in setting the expectation up for each new lead. Most of the time when realtors get leads from mortgage bankers they are already pre qualified and ready to go which sad to say is not always the case when the lead exchange is reversed. The quiz link I will post is a 10 part questionnaire with mostly yes and no questions it should really take and agent no more than 2 minutes to ask or at the very least send the client the questionnaire and have them tell you what the outcome was when completed. The real estate industry is highly regulated, fickle, and sometimes very time consuming considering most of us are on a commission basis the last thing we want is to feel like we are wasting our time. This will help the lead exchange in the aspect of setting proper expectations from agent to broker and hopefully making your relationship with your broker a little more efficient at the same time.
